Sans Faceted Orzo 1 is a regular weight, narrow, medium contrast, upright, normal x-height font.

This typeface is built from straight strokes and crisp chamfered corners, replacing curves with short diagonal facets that create an octagonal, machined silhouette. Strokes are largely monoline with subtle contrast introduced by joins and angle cuts, and the overall drawing feels tightly controlled and geometric. Counters and apertures are squared-off and slightly condensed, producing a compact rhythm; round letters like O/C/G read as faceted forms rather than true bowls. In text, the repeated bevels at terminals and corners create a consistent, grid-like texture with clean verticals and decisive diagonals.
Best suited to headlines and short bursts of copy where the faceted detailing can read clearly—such as posters, brand marks, packaging accents, and techno/industrial themed graphics. It can also work well for game UI, sci‑fi interfaces, and signage-style applications where a crisp, engineered texture is desirable.
The faceted construction gives the font a technical, engineered tone that suggests electronics, machinery, and retro-futurist display lettering. Its sharp corners and modular geometry also evoke arcade and game UI aesthetics, feeling precise and slightly austere rather than friendly or organic.
The design appears intended to translate sans-serif structures into a planar, chamfered language—delivering a consistent “cut metal” or “vector terminal” feel while maintaining straightforward letterforms for legibility. The narrow, modular rhythm suggests a goal of compact, display-forward typography that still performs in short text settings.
Several glyphs feature distinctive angle-cut terminals that function like built-in “caps,” which helps maintain clarity at larger sizes but can make spacing feel visually tight in dense text. Numerals follow the same octagonal logic, reinforcing a cohesive, instrument-like system.
